What are recommendations for handling face-to-face meetings with co-workers? (Choose every correct answer.)Multiple select question.Schedule time for face-to-face meetings.Be confident and keep pushing until the other person cooperates.Be mindful and demonstrate interest.Listen more and talk less.
Solution
The correct answers are:
- Schedule time for face-to-face meetings.
- Be mindful and demonstrate interest.
- Listen more and talk less.
Being confident is important, but it's not about pushing until the other person cooperates. It's about mutual respect and understanding.
